Transaction 781c018099de6b65d0ada1b02956914be71d6bfbee9c4ba85e4afeb03a427ab2
1 Input
1 Output
-
781c018099de6b65d0ada1b02956914be71d6bfbee9c4ba85e4afeb03a427ab2:0
- value
- 290000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22d8176a9834056527358403f55b599952399059 OP_EQUAL
- address
- 34sFmN6dcmCFjRAaewvrQVGb6ELMxmbLWK